    Crescendo offers a straightforward and user-friendly platform for composing musical notation or guitar tabs, enabling users to effortlessly write, save, and print their music creations directly from their computers. With a diverse selection of sheet music symbols and the ability to incorporate various time and key signatures, along with a flexible layout, composers have the freedom to meticulously craft their arrangements. The software facilitates the addition of notes and rests in multiple values, from whole notes to thirty-second notes. Percussion notation can also be composed using various drum kits and templates. Composers can create dotted notes, chords, and implement repeats, enhancing their compositions further. Additionally, users can insert text for titles, tempo markings, dynamics, or lyrics, and easily manage measures with copy, cut, and paste features to incorporate thematic material. Staves can be braced together for collaborative ensemble scoring, and the program supports VSTi instruments, including piano and violin, ensuring high-quality MIDI playback for a realistic listening experience.     MagicScore Notation for MS Word 8 merges the robust features of the MagicScore Notation software with the ease of embedding music notation directly into any MS Word document with just one click. A common limitation of many music notation applications is that users must insert a static image of the score into their word processing documents, making it impossible to modify the notes without removing the image and starting over from scratch. However, MagicScore Notation for Microsoft Word addresses this issue by enabling users to edit the musical notes directly within the word processor with a simple click. This innovative software eliminates the hassle of copying and pasting image files entirely. To incorporate music notation into a MS Word document, users simply need to insert a MagicScore Notation object add-in using either a toolbar button or the Insert->Object menu within Word. This seamless integration enhances the user experience and streamlines the process of music notation editing.
